Image Credit: DeepMind DeepMind , the research division of Alphabet whose work chiefly involves reinforcement learning, an area of AI concerned with how software agents ought to take actions to maximize some reward, published a preprint paper in the past week that greatly improves upon existing work. “Learning to […]
